以下是通达信累计筹码均线主图公式源码(无源码的请下载附件导入)
通达信公式:累计筹码均线主图
TS:=500;
N:=95;
DA1:=IF(TS>TOTALBARSCOUNT,TOTALBARSCOUNT,TS);
DA:=IF(CURRBARSCOUNT>DA1,0,DA1);
HI:=REFDATE(HHV(H,DA),DATE);{最高价}
LO:=REFDATE(LLV(L,DA),DATE);
C1:=IF(CURRBARSCOUNT<=DA,C,DRAWNULL);
GZ:=EXP(LN(HI/LO)/15); {对数格值}
LH1:=SUM(IF(C1>=(HI/GZ),V,0),DA);
LH2:=SUM(IF(C1>=(HI/POW(GZ,2)) AND C1<(HI/GZ),V,0),DA);
LH3:=SUM(IF(C1>=(HI/POW(GZ,3)) AND C1<(HI/POW(GZ,2)),V,0),DA);
LH4:=SUM(IF(C1>=(HI/POW(GZ,4)) AND C1<(HI/POW(GZ,3)),V,0),DA);
LH5:=SUM(IF(C1>=(HI/POW(GZ,5)) AND C1<(HI/POW(GZ,4)),V,0),DA);
LH6:=SUM(IF(C1>=(HI/POW(GZ,6)) AND C1<(HI/POW(GZ,5)),V,0),DA);
LH7:=SUM(IF(C1>=(HI/POW(GZ,7)) AND C1<(HI/POW(GZ,6)),V,0),DA);
LH8:=SUM(IF(C1>=(HI/POW(GZ,8)) AND C1<(HI/POW(GZ,7)),V,0),DA);
LH9:=SUM(IF(C1>=(HI/POW(GZ,9)) AND C1<LO*POW(GZ,7),V,0),DA);
LH10:=SUM(IF(C1>=(LO*POW(GZ,5)) AND C1<LO*POW(GZ,6),V,0),DA);
LH11:=SUM(IF(C1>=(LO*POW(GZ,4)) AND C1<LO*POW(GZ,5),V,0),DA);
LH12:=SUM(IF(C1>=(LO*POW(GZ,3)) AND C1<LO*POW(GZ,4),V,0),DA);
LH13:=SUM(IF(C1>=(LO*POW(GZ,2)) AND C1<LO*POW(GZ,3),V,0),DA);
LH14:=SUM(IF(C1>=(LO*GZ) AND C1<LO*POW(GZ,2),V,0),DA);
LH15:=SUM(IF(C1>=LO AND C1<LO*GZ,V,0),DA);
L1:=REFDATE(HHV(LH1,DA),DATE);
L2:=REFDATE(HHV(LH2,DA),DATE);
L3:=REFDATE(HHV(LH3,DA),DATE);
L4:=REFDATE(HHV(LH4,DA),DATE);
L5:=REFDATE(HHV(LH5,DA),DATE);
L6:=REFDATE(HHV(LH6,DA),DATE);
L7:=REFDATE(HHV(LH7,DA),DATE);
L8:=REFDATE(HHV(LH8,DA),DATE);
L9:=REFDATE(HHV(LH9,DA),DATE);
L10:=REFDATE(HHV(LH10,DA),DATE);
L11:=REFDATE(HHV(LH11,DA),DATE);
L12:=REFDATE(HHV(LH12,DA),DATE);
L13:=REFDATE(HHV(LH13,DA),DATE);
L14:=REFDATE(HHV(LH14,DA),DATE);
L15:=REFDATE(HHV(LH15,DA),DATE);
SS:=(L1+L2+L3+L4+L5+L6+L7+L8+L9+L10+L11+L12+L13+L14+L15);
最大值:=MAX(L1,MAX(L2,MAX(L3,MAX(L4,MAX(L5,MAX(L6,MAX(L7,MAX(L8,MAX(L9,MAX(L10,MAX(L11,MAX(L12,MAX(L13,MAX(L14,L15))))))))))))));
AA4:=IF(最大值=L4,L4,DRAWNULL),NODRAW;
AA5:=IF(最大值=L5,L5,DRAWNULL),NODRAW;
AA6:=IF(最大值=L6,L6,DRAWNULL),NODRAW;
AA7:=IF(最大值=L7,L7,DRAWNULL),NODRAW;
STICKLINE(CEILING(DA*AA4/SS)>=CURRBARSCOUNT,HI/POW(GZ,3)*N/100,HI/POW(GZ,5),2.2,1),COLOR70FFCA;
STICKLINE(CEILING(DA*AA5/SS)>=CURRBARSCOUNT,HI/POW(GZ,4)*N/100,HI/POW(GZ,6),2.2,1),COLOR68EEBC;
STICKLINE(CEILING(DA*AA6/SS)>=CURRBARSCOUNT,HI/POW(GZ,5)*N/100,HI/POW(GZ,7),2.2,1),COLOR3AEEB3;
STICKLINE(CEILING(DA*AA7/SS)>=CURRBARSCOUNT,HI/POW(GZ,6)*N/100,HI/POW(GZ,8),2.2,1),COLOR2FFFAD;
DRAWKLINE(HIGH,OPEN,LOW,CLOSE);
累计筹码均线:MA(C,BARSSINCE(HI/POW(GZ,0)*N/100)+1);
DRAWNUMBER(ISLASTBAR,累计筹码均线,累计筹码均线),COLOR00FFFF;
754355417.jpg
|